ISOCHRONE

isochrone

(noun) an isogram connecting points at which something occurs or arrives at the same time

Source: WordNet® 3.1


Etymology

Noun

isochrone (plural isochrones)

An isoline on a map or chart connecting points that have the same value of a quantity that has dimension time.

(mathematics) A semicubical parabola.
